Martin Maldovan is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Civil and Structural Engineering and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. According to data from OpenAlex, Martin Maldovan has authored 51 papers receiving a total of 4.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 24 papers in Materials Chemistry, 18 papers in Civil and Structural Engineering and 16 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. Recurrent topics in Martin Maldovan’s work include Thermal properties of materials (20 papers), Thermal Radiation and Cooling Technologies (18 papers) and Advanced Thermoelectric Materials and Devices (18 papers). Martin Maldovan is often cited by papers focused on Thermal properties of materials (20 papers), Thermal Radiation and Cooling Technologies (18 papers) and Advanced Thermoelectric Materials and Devices (18 papers). Martin Maldovan collaborates with scholars based in United States, Germany and Japan. Martin Maldovan's co-authors include Edwin L. Thomas, Chaitanya K. Ullal, Augustine Urbas, Taras Gorishnyy, Peter Derege, Juan Manuel Restrepo-Flórez, George Fytas, Jiyong Jang, Shu Yang and Nataliya A. Yufa and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Physical Review Letters and Advanced Materials.
